Transaction 708861cf68aa2cd9416ae74fa99e2a590bd39460169dfefd7ceeccf5ace71f30
1 Input
1 Output
-
708861cf68aa2cd9416ae74fa99e2a590bd39460169dfefd7ceeccf5ace71f30:0
- value
- 75000219
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ecf1d9dc51103db60eba65c2988e0d463e154370
- address
- bc1qancanhz3zq7mvr46vhpf3rsdgclp2smsty5y2e